**THE ROLE** Our Game Masters provide customer service in our venue locations. Job duties include completing transactions, setting up VR displays and equipment, running VR experiences and working with other team members to create a fun atmosphere for guests to participate in their experience. Our game masters are sometimes required to do inventory, hand out promotional flyers to passers-by and promote our new experiences to guests in store, online and over the phone. Game Masters need to have a can-do attitude, keep their workplace tidy and have some form of IT knowledge. **OBJECTIVES** - Create memorable experiences through outstanding customer service - Drive sales with a positive "can do" attitude and suggestive selling - Positively promote the business, with every customer interaction **RESPONSIBILITIES** - Work as part of a dynamic team - Be punctual and take pride in your appearance - Booking customers onsite and via phone - Briefing customers and running games - Technology operations and 1st level troubleshooting of computer equipment - Keeping the workplace clean and tidy **PREFERRED SKILLS** - Customer service background, with relevant experience in the activity, leisure, gaming, entertainment, tourism, hospitality, sales or retail industries - Be familiar with VR or IT - Be familiar with the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el etc.) **AVAILABILITY** - Must be available to fill in shifts during the weekdays and weekends where needed. - The majority of shifts will be during the afternoon (4pm onwards) with a few shifts during the day when needed. - You will get around 2 - 3 shifts a week. However this can change depending on circumstances. - Must be available during school holidays and public holidays.
